<note>LYLE E. SCHALLER is &#34;America's most influential religious leader according to a national survey of religious leaders reported bu the Los Angeles Times.

In Create Your Own Future! Schaller offers sage advice to church leaders seeking to challenge the status quo and Implement much-needed change in their congregations and long-range planning committees By systematically addressing the issues the long-range planning committee must face, Schaller shows

How to create the planning committee.

How to know when and how to intervene.

How to decide which issues to tackle.

How to address demands for higher quality congregational life.

How to face financial concerns.

How to choose to study or act.

How to Implement a plan.

How to overcome resistance.

LYLE E. SCHALLER is the consultant with the J.M. Ormond Center for Research and Development at the Duke University Divinity School in Durham, North Carolina. More than one million copies of books written or edited by Mr. Schaller are now in print.</note>
